WebJan 15, 2024 · Uses for lactated ringer's. Lactated Ringer's injection is used to replace water and electrolyte loss in patients with low blood volume or low blood pressure. It is also used as an alkalinizing agent, which increases the pH level of the body. Lactated ringer's is to be given only by or under the supervision of your doctor. WebHCPCS Code. J7121. 5% dextrose in lactated ringers infusion, up to 1000 cc. Drugs administered other than oral method, chemotherapy drugs. J7121 is a valid 2024 HCPCS code for 5% dextrose in lactated ringers infusion, up to 1000 cc or just “ 5% dextrose in lac ringers ” for short, used in Medical care . WebRinger's lactate solution (RL), also known as sodium lactate solution, Lactated Ringer’s, and Hartmann's solution, is a mixture of sodium chloride, sodium lactate, potassium chloride, and calcium chloride in water. It is used for replacing fluids and electrolytes in those who have low blood volume or low blood pressure. It may also be used to treat metabolic …
